Welcome to Ludum Dare 41
Hi everyone, and welcome to Ludum Dare 41!
Final Round Theme Voting has started. Go over here and cast your vote:
:ballot_box: /events/ludum-dare/41/theme
For rules and other info, visit the event page:
:trophy: /events/ludum-dare/41
For those new to Ludum Dare, the website will become slow/unusable during the minutes leading up to the Theme Announcement, so we highly recommend you follow our Twitter account for the reveal:
https://twitter.com/ludumdare
The theme will be announced when the clock at the top this page reaches zero.

Due to many requests, I'm strongly considering running a test: move-up the start time of August's Ludum Dare event by 3 hours. Again, this is August event (Ludum Dare 42), not the event taking place this weekend.
See this thread for more details, and to share your thoughts:
/.../feedback-start-time-change-for-augusts-ldjam-event
Again, this is about August's event, not the event this weekend.

What's new for LD41?
Unfortunately not much from me. Other than promos and several bug fixes, I spent the majority of my time the past few months looking for work. It's been nearly 20 years since I last had to find a job. It could have gone smoother, but it worked out in the end.
That said, @local-minimum was very-busy during December and January, so busy I couldn't keep up. :wink:
- Emoji and user auto-completion in comments
- Improved Theme Slaughter
There's a lot more I and the other contributors are working on. Once I'm settled in to my new gig, I look forward to picking up where we left off.

Speaking of keynotes, I'm looking for some new blood! :bat:
I'm down to the last name on my list, so I'm looking for volunteers to host future keynotes. I don't have specific requirements, but what jumps out at me are people that have been doing Ludum Dare for a long time, and people with an interesting story or perspective.
Ludum Dare's size and reach is so vast, I can't keep up with all the communities within the community. So if you yourself want to volunteer, or if you want to recommend someone whose not on my radar, please contact me.
PS: Don't forget to include username(s) so I can look up your/their work. :wink:
